Macau’s dining establishments are unable to World’s 50 Best Restaurants 2024 list, or the world’s second 51 to 100 Best Restaurants.

Although the city Two Michelin three-star restaurants and six two-Michelin-star restaurants, which is a welcome addition to Macau’s designation as UNESCO City of Gastronomy.

The news will also disappoint tourism officials and integrated resort operators, who typically tout culinary experiences as the city’s main selling point.

The Hong Kong Special Administrative Region, which is adjacent to Macau, has two restaurants in the top 50: Chairman No. 26 and new entries Wing 20.

Macau also failed to participate in the 2024 Asia’s 50 Best Restaurants List, with only one entry – Chef Tan’s Four Seasons Ranked 49th, Hong Kong has 6 restaurants.

The 50 Best chain calls itself the “leading authority on global cuisine,” highlighting great restaurants from around the world.

The latest list of the 50 best restaurants was released on Wednesday, with Barcelona’s enjoy At the top of the list.

Bangkok ranks highest in Asia Gagan and No. 9 and Tokyo Sézanne ranked 15th.
